Father stabs daughter to death inside UP police station

Murder exposes India’s caste horror, fails minorities again

Lucknow: A 19-year-old girl was stabbed to death by her father inside a police station in BJP-ruled Uttar Pradesh, exposing how minority and marginalized communities remain unsafe even under state protection.

According to Kashmir Media Service, Shivani Chauhan, from an Other Backward Class community, was murdered by her father Satya Kumar Chauhan at Badausa police station in Banda district. She had married 20-year-old Lalit Verma, a Dalit man, of her own free will after registering the marriage legally.

Police had recovered the couple and brought them to the station for medical examination and statement. During counselling, Shivani refused to return home with her parents. Her mother, Ranno, allegedly held her from behind while her father attacked her with a knife in front of police. She sustained multiple stab wounds and died in hospital.The killing has raised serious questions about police protection for inter-caste couples and the unchecked rise of honour-based violence under the BJP government.

Activists condemned it as a brutal example of caste prejudice and institutional failure, saying the incident shows how Muslims and lower-caste citizens continue to face extreme vulnerability across India.
